Description

Students learn about the interaction between Earth’s ocean, land, and atmosphere. Using quantitative methods, students explore major concepts of physical oceanography such as: plate tectonics, bathymetry, stratification, air-sea interaction, currents, waves, tides, coastal processes, and climate change.
